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/neo4j/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Vb.net 对于Int16错误,值太大或太小_Vb.net - Fatal编程技术网

Vb.net 对于Int16错误,值太大或太小

Vb.net 对于Int16错误,值太大或太小,vb.net,Vb.net,我正在修复VB中出现此错误的一个bug。我是VB新手,所以有些语法我还没有完全理解。引发错误的代码显示: .行(itemIndex).项(parentIndex)=CLng(oID)+1000000 我知道增加1000000对于int16来说太多了。我无法更改该值(至少现在不能更改)。我不明白,也似乎找不到的是,Row也是指什么。有什么想法吗?在.Row旁边,您是否看到带有关键字的 使用允许您执行以下操作: With myClass .FirstName ="John" End With

我正在修复VB中出现此错误的一个bug。我是VB新手,所以有些语法我还没有完全理解。引发错误的代码显示:

.行(itemIndex).项(parentIndex)=CLng(oID)+1000000


我知道增加1000000对于int16来说太多了。我无法更改该值(至少现在不能更改)。我不明白,也似乎找不到的是,Row也是指什么。有什么想法吗?

.Row
旁边,您是否看到带有
关键字的

使用允许您执行以下操作:

With myClass
   .FirstName  ="John"
End With
与此相同:

myClass.FirstName = "John"
通常,如果对同一对象有很多引用,则将使用带
块的
。例如:

myClass.FirstName = "John"
myClass.FirstName = "John"
myClass.FirstName = "John"
myClass.FirstName = "John"
myClass.FirstName = "John"
可以更改为:

With myClass
  .FirstName = "John" 
  .FirstName = "John"
  .FirstName = "John"
  .FirstName = "John"
  .FirstName = "John"
End With
编辑:


我复制并粘贴了上面的代码,因此重复使用了属性
FirstName

是的,我正要发布它是用with包装的。这就是罗的意思,嗯。很高兴知道。现在我只需要修复错误消息。谢谢。行可能连接到网格或数据表?With块的第一行将帮助您了解这一点。